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
989 45898 804290639
5969082505 824221077 08164441654
5969082505 824221077 08164441654
87 00 5953243 28811243 317
All about undefined
Interested in learning more?
5969082505 824221077 08164441654
87 00 5953243 28811243 317
See more
33854227 627811947
823972 757202 00 89063
See more
71489907 32
72613469 335534842 46772204
See more